TdF Stage 17: July 22, 1999

The seventeenth stage over 200 km has developed like the first week stages. A group managed to escape from the pack but the teams of the strong sprinters have worked hard to catch them. The escapees were caught before the finish and for the eight time this year the stage ended in a sprint finish. Tom Steels won his third stage. Stuart O'Grady was involved in a crash about one and a half km before the line so he is not in today's top ten. Armstrong kept the yellow jersey.
